Housing Benefit overpayments and appeals
We may ask you to repay overpayments of Housing Benefit which we have paid directly to you, for example, if:
- we think that you caused or contributed to the overpayment – for example, by not telling us that your tenant had moved out
- the overpayment was due to our error, but you could reasonably have known you were being overpaid
If you do not agree with our decision to ask you to repay an overpayment, you can ask us to look at our decision again. Find out more about the appeals process on our benefit appeals page.
Where we consider that the overpayment has been caused by fraud and the landlord has not been involved, we will normally ask the claimant to repay the overpayment. If you think your tenant may be committing benefit fraud, report them to the benefit fraud team.
